Having become increasingly frustrated with the shortcomings of Django-amf, I've decided to give pyamf another try. I tried it the first time around, and got hung up on an error that made me bail out on it:

Cannot find a view for the path ['/gateway/cardservice/echo'], 'DjangoGateway' object has no attribute '__name__'

Some poking around in the source didn't help any, but the fix turned out to be easy. I stumbled on this post on StackOverflow, the author answered his own question in his comment. Turns out, leaving the django-amf middleware turned on in the settings.py file messed up the operation.
